2018-10-31
A couple receives a mysterious package from an old friend.
Duration: 15 Min
Language : English
Trollaxx Productions
Aug 24, 2023
Nov 11, 2022
Jun 3, 2016
Aug 21, 2020
Aug 18, 2022
Aug 18, 2018
Sep 13, 2019
Dec 13, 2016
Jun 5, 2020
Oct 5, 2023
Sep 28, 2010
Nov 9, 2010